DHL appoints Craig Gossgart as Country Manager, India

New Delhi, July 10 (PTI) Air express services provider DHL today said it has appointed Craig Grossgart as Country Manager for its Indian operations.

“Craig Gossgart will be responsible for driving the Express business in one of DHL’s key growth markets in the region,” a DHL release said.

Grossgart succeeds Chris Callen who was appointed Vice President, Domestic Express, DHL Express Asia Pacific region.

Prior to being appointed as Country Manager for India, Grossgart was Chief Executive Officer of Hong Kong-based Asian Container terminals, the release said.
